I had a big bag of arugula left over from my nephew Jack’s first birthday party that I needed to use up. I decided to throw most of it into the food processor and turn it into a sort of arugula pesto. Not very creative I admit but the resulting puree was amazing – electric-green with a spicy kick. It’s exactly the kind of thing to spread on a sandwich over hot pasta or you can do what I did and work it into a bowl of thick chewy wheat germ. The crunch of the arugula is tamed by the creaminess of the pine nuts and the saltiness of the grated Parmesan and chopped Kalamata olives offsets the wheat germ nicely.
